This teachers guide for The Exemplary Husband is a chapter by chapter question and answer guide for anyone leading a class on The Exemplary Husband. The overall purspose of The Exemplary Husband book is to assist husbands toward purposeful and lasting Christlikeness for the glory of God. It was written to be a companion book for The Excellent Wife by Martha Peace. Couples who commit to the biblical principles presented in these books will find a oneness in marraige that will give God glory and bring His blessings.

Your wife needs you God calls men to be exceptional, extraordinary, and exemplary. Somewhere between the Garden of Eden and the invention of the latest video game console, this concept got completely lost on a huge population of young men in our modern society. You’re the Husband seeks to provide a road map for men as they navigate through marriage. God did not design it to be easy, nor did He design it to be perfect or everlasting. Instead, He designed marriage to be full of commitment, sacrifice, and service. He has designed marriage to sanctify. You’re the Husband examines the biblical pillars of being a husband—where love and responsibility come together to produce a godly marriage.
